Course overview
Identify OIG compliance program elements and categorize denials as benefit, medical necessity, coding, or medical review policy issues. Describe how history, exam, diagnosis, and treatment plan must align to establish medical necessity in an initial chiropractic visit. Differentiate routine SOAP note requirements from initial visit documentation and explain the compliance officer's role in chart selection. Calculate a chart's error rate and apply results to design targeted training with follow-up audit timelines.
